Web#1 – Debt Subtracts From Your Net Worth The equation to calculate your net worth is pretty simple. Your Assets – Your Liabilities = Your Net Worth So, if you want to increase your net worth, you have 2 options: Increase the value of your assets (save and invest your money) Decrease your liabilities (reduce the amount of money you owe) Web30 dec. 2024 · Depending on your situation, it could be tricky, but we’re here to help! Not having enough money for your monthly payments means you miss payments from time to time, which makes your debt problems worse.
